# Idempotency Keys for Payment Retries — Contacts

The idempotency layer for the Marrowgate payment gateway is owned by the Ledger Integrity team. Keys are valid for 24 hours; retries with the same key return the original result, never a duplicate charge. If you see mismatched key collisions or duplicate settlements in the reconciliation report, open a sev-2 and freeze the affected merchant's retry queue. Do not purge keys manually — the team has a replay-safe procedure. During an incident, reach them at the address below.

escalation mailbox, kaweg-kahif: druwyn.sordor@nelvroworks.corp

Hey — quick handover on the TideLine widget before you start the review. It pulls tide predictions from our HarborCast feed, caches them client-side for six hours, and renders in an iframe on the Seabright portal. Main things to poke at: the postMessage handshake and the cache key scheme. Nothing fancy, but it's had sloppy input handling before. Questions go to the owner named below.

signatory, yajeg-baguf: Oliwyn Drudor Wenius

## Environments — ContrastCheck Service

The Lumenvale accessibility team runs the color-contrast audit against staging before each release. The audit flags any UI token below a 4.5:1 ratio and writes results to the Prismglass dashboard. Staging and production share thresholds but differ in report retention. The current environment configuration for staging is listed below.

settings of bafof-tagep:
[frador]
port = 9300
region = west-1
host = frador.norvacorp.corp
timeout_ms = 3000
retries = 5

Subject: Q2 stock-count ledger — collection arrangements

Dear dispatch desk,

The records team has finished verifying the Q2 stock-count ledger for the Ashgrove depot. It is sealed in wallet three and must reach the archive intact and unopened. A courier from Tarnbrook Sameday will collect it tomorrow morning. Please follow the hand-over instruction given below.

handover note for yagep-tagef: the fenok sorwyn courier leaves the fraok sileth sorax ledger at gate 2873 under passcode 476683